Simple Grilled Fruit Recipes Here are three easy recipes that will become summer staples: Grilled Peaches: Halve and pit fresh peaches, brush with a little olive oil, and grill until you see nice char marks. Serve them with a dollop of yogurt or ice cream for a refreshing dessert. Grilled Pineapple: Slice pineapple into rings and marinate in honey and lime juice before grilling. It makes an excellent topping for burgers or a stand-alone dessert. Watermelon Steaks: Cut watermelon into thick slices and grill until caramelized. This unexpected treat is sweet and savory, perfect for serving alongside your favorite BBQ dishes.
